About GRAID Technology
GRAID SupremeRAID™ is the world's first NVMe and NVMeoF RAID card to unlock the full potential of your SSD performance. Named one of the Ten Hottest Data Storage Startups of 2021 by CRN, is headquartered in Silicon Valley, California with an R&D center in Taipei, Taiwan, and is composed of a dedicated team of experts with decades of experience in the SDS, ASIC and storage industries.

What Is the Cost of Living Near Ontario?

Understanding the cost of living near Ontario is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at GRAID Technology.
Ontario's Cost of Living Index is approximately 119.3 (19.3% more expensive than US average; 14.7% less than CA average). Inland Empire city (San Bernardino Co.), more affordable housing than LA/OC. Airport and logistics hub. When planning your budget based on a salary from GRAID Technology, consider these typical monthly expenses:
